The debate over Russia’s proposed cryptoban on trading and mining is picking up steam, with Telegram CEO Pavel Durov and Alexei Navalny’s chief of staff Leonid Volkov weighing in.

Russia’s recent ban on crypto has drawn criticism from a number of big names, including Alexei Navalny’s chief of staff Leonid Volkov, and Telegram founder Pavel Durov.on domestic crypto trading and mining. The report stated that the risks of crypto are “much higher for emerging markets, including Russia.”

“Such a ban will inevitably slow down the development of blockchain technologies in general. These technologies improve the efficiency and safety of many human activities, from finance to the arts.” Navalny is an opposition leader in Russia and founder of The Anti-Corruption Foundation . In August 2020, he was poisoned with the nerve agent Novichok. After recovering in Germany, he returned to Russia in January 2021 where he was arrested and has remained imprisoned since.
